什么是TP冷钱包
“TP冷钱包”通常指由第三方(Third-Party, TP)或受信任平台提供的冷钱包解决方案,用于离线安全保存私钥并对交易进行签名。与纯软件热钱包相比,TP冷钱包强调密钥的物理或逻辑隔离,同时兼顾与移动支付平台和链上合约的可用性。
架构与工作流(面向移动支付平台)
- 分层架构:移动端App(热层)负责账户管理、交易构建与用户界面;TP冷钱包负责密钥存储与离线签名;中间的签名中继/网关用于提交签名交易到区块链。常见通讯方式有QR、蓝牙、USB或离线U盘。
- 集成方式:移动支付平台通过SDK或标准化接口与TP冷钱包交互。为了提升体验,通常采用异步签名、回调/轮询机制和状态同步。
合约函数与链上交互
- 智能合约调用:冷钱包仅对已构建的交易进行签名,交易里包含合约函数调用的ABI编码。移动端需在签名前做充分的参数校验、gas估算与nonce管理。
- 多签与门限签名:TP冷钱包经常与多签合约或阈值签名结合,可支持n-of-m策略,提高安全性。
- 账户抽象与meta-transaction:使用代理合约或ERC‑4337风格的账号抽象,可把复杂逻辑放到链上执行,冷钱包只需对“意图”签名,便于低延迟的用户体验。
多币种与跨链支持
- 密钥与派生:通过BIP32/44/49等派生路径管理多地址、多币种;对UTXO链(如比特币)与账户链(如以太坊)的处理逻辑不同。
- 代币标准兼容:原生币、ERC‑20/ERC‑721等代币和跨链桥资产都需在交易构造层被正确表示与校验。
- 资产目录与兑换:移动平台可集成汇率、合规的兑换/兑换路由器,以便在界面层呈现多币种余额。

全球科技支付与合规性
- 支付通道:支持稳定币、法币通道和链下清算可帮助实现全球快速结算。
- 合规与审计:TP提供者需支持KYC/AML的链上链下映射、审计日志导出、以及与本地监管的接入点(法币出入)合作。
低延迟策略
- UX优化:采用本地确认(optimistic UI)、meta-transactions、预签名批处理和回填式签名以减少感知延迟。
- 提交层优化:保持热层的中继/打包器用于快速广播与重试,冷钱包仅负责耗时的签名步骤。

数据隔离与安全性设计
- 空气隔离:关键私钥保存在物理隔离设备或安全元素(Secure Element、TEE),与网络完全隔离或通过最小化的受控通道交互。
- 元数据隔离:将交易元数据、用户标识与秘钥分离存储,防止单点泄露导致关联分析风险。
- 最小权限与审计:细粒度访问控制、不可篡改日志、多方治理和定期安全评估。
权衡与最佳实践
- 可用性 vs 安全性:更强的数据隔离和多签会增加操作复杂度。可采用分层策略:对小额快速支付用更轻量的签名策略,对大额或关键转账触发更严格的审批流程。
- 标准化接口:使用通用签名标准(EIP‑191/712)、ABI校验和硬件抽象层便于跨设备互操作。
- 监控与回滚:集成链上监控、异常检测与应急签撤流程(如时间锁、多重签名撤销)以减少损失。
总结
TP冷钱包是兼顾离线密钥安全与在线支付便利的中间方案。针对移动支付平台与智能合约生态,应在低延迟用户体验、跨链多币支持、合规与全球结算能力,以及严格的数据隔离之间做工程与策略权衡。采用多签/阈值签名、账户抽象、可信执行环境与清晰的运营流程,能在实际商业场景中实现既安全又高效的支付解决方案。
评论
MintCat
写得很全面,尤其对低延迟策略和数据隔离的权衡分析很实用。
王小明
能不能举个现实中TP冷钱包集成到移动支付的案例?很想看具体流程。
CryptoLily
关于多币种支持部分,建议补充跨链桥的安全风险与缓解办法。
赵工
喜欢结论部分的分层策略,便于工程落地。